Wanzhen (13 September 1841 – 17 June 1896), of the Manchu Bordered Yellow Banner Yehe Nara clan, was a consort of Yixuan. She was one year his junior and the younger sister of Empress Cixi and the mother of Emperor Guangxu.
==Life== ===Family background=== Father: Huizheng (; 1805–1853), held the title of a third class duke () Paternal grandfather: Jingrui () Paternal grandmother: Lady Gūwalgiya Mother: Lady Fuca Maternal grandfather: Huixian () Three brothers Second younger brother: Guixiang (; 1849–1913), served as first rank military official (), and held the title of a third class duke (), the father of Empress Xiaodingjing (1868–1913) One elder sister First elder sister: Xingzhen (杏贞) (1835–1908), the mother of the Tongzhi Emperor (1856–1875)
